You don't love me is a song by the German rapper Sabrina Setlur from 1997. It was released as the first single from her second studio album, Die neue S-Klasse . Setlur wrote it together with the track's producers, Moses Pelham and Martin Haas.
Music and lyrics
You don't love me is a hip hop song with rap verses on a hard hip hop beat and a sung chorus . Setlur raps the verses with a very hard and aggressive tone and the chorus is sung in a R&B style . During the course of the title one also often hears Adlibs, which are sung by the choir-like refrain voice. Lyrically, the song is about a partner who doesn't love the other and has hurt him. Setlur raps quite disrespectfully towards this partner and also wishes him death in her lines ( I couldn't care less whether you are dead or alive, whether you are healthy or sick ). The text also tells of the partner's too big ego ( because today you are the coolest man above the relaxed super duper Chabo ) and that Setlur does not wish him any good ( I wish you a shitty conscience with a remorse for goodbye, a soul full of cracks and that you learn to miss me )
Publication and music video
The single was released on March 3, 1997 as the first extraction from Setlur's second studio album, The New S-Class , which was released on March 21, 1997. The album cover, which shows Setlur's face in close-up, was chosen as the cover.
The music video for the title, which was staged by Philipp Stölzl , shows Setlur in different settings in two different outfits. In the opening scene she can be seen running down a corridor towards the camera. Apart from her, the floor and the walls, you can't see anything, as only light can be seen from her direction, which is why she can only be recognized as a silhouette at first. When she starts rapping, Setlur can be seen standing in a small, prison cell-like room. Later, before the first chorus begins, she is seen smashing a male glass figure with a baseball bat. The Setlur running in the corridor is also a recurring image. Further scenes show a wash basin that turns red with red liquid and how Setlur writes on the wall with this one You don't love me .
reception
Charts and chart placements
You don't love me reached position one in the single charts in Germany and stayed in the charts for one week as well as twelve weeks in the top 10 and 20 weeks in the charts. Setlur was the first female rapper to top the charts in Germany. In addition, the single was the most successful German-language song in the single charts for a period of four weeks . In Austria the single reached position three and stayed in the top 10 for eight weeks and in the charts for 14 weeks. You don't love me also reached position three in Switzerland and was in the top 10 for nine weeks and in the charts for 17 weeks. In 1997 the single reached position 15 in the German single annual charts as well as position 24 in Austria and position 25 in Switzerland.
For Setlur Du love me not after Yes was clearly the second chart success in the German single charts. It's her first top 10 and number one success. This was the first time it hit the charts in Austria and Switzerland.

Awards for music sales
You don't love me received a gold record for over 250,000 units sold in Germany in the year of its publication . This makes the single one of the best-selling rap songs in Germany .

German R&B singer Ado Kojo recorded a song of the same name in 2015, where the chorus of the original was sampled. The YouTuber at the time and today's singer and rapper Shirin David can be heard as a feature .
Music and lyrics
In contrast to the original, the Ado Kojo version of the song is not a rap song, but an R&B track with sung stanzas to the sung chorus, which was taken from the original, but was sung again by Kojo and David. It was written in A flat minor at 89 beats per minute. Kojo sings the first two stanzas while David sings the third stanza and Kojo supports the chorus. What differs from the original is that the title tells the story from two perspectives: Ado Kojo sings from one perspective, David from the other. Another difference is that it is less hateful and more painful than Setlur's original version. It's still about a lost love ( your heart frozen, our love long lost ), but also about mistakes that are admitted ( we argued, discussed - called you a bitch, eh , shame 'Seeing me in the eye day after day, babe - damn it, it was a one night stand ). Violence in the relationship is also discussed ( you hit me, yelled at me, humiliated me, but I forgave you, eh ).
Publication and music video
Shirin David announced the single in a YouTube video that was released a few days earlier and is no longer online for January 9, 2015. It was released along with a music video that went online on David's channel.
The music video, which was produced by Like-Mir-Media and Smacktalk , shows the skyline of a city at the beginning. When Kojo starts to sing, you can see him and David sitting on a coach while David, disinterested, files his nails. Further scenes show the two of them shopping for clothes together and standing close together in front of a white background. The basin motif from the original music video has been adopted. In addition, David uses lipstick to paint a heart on a mirror, which can also be seen as an homage to the original video, with Setlur writing on a wall with the red liquid. In other scenes you can also see David walking with a lot of tote bags of expensive brands like Chanel and Kojo on dollar bills.
Reception and success
You don't love me received mostly positive reviews. David's voices and surprisingly high vocal talent were often praised. Occasionally it was criticized that it did not match the original or that it was negatively affected. Just a few hours after its release, the title was number one on the iTunes download charts. In the official single charts , Du Liebst mich couldn't be placed in the top 10 in Austria and Germany. In Switzerland it was only enough for 20th place on the charts. The music video has had over 44 million views to date (as of July 2020).
